Ice SkatingMonday 18 February 2002
The British presence amongst the ranks of Winter Olympic Gold contenders in Salt Lake City isn't exactly overwhelming. Not even on the ice, where we have been known to shine in the past. But at amateur level, the enthusiasm in some unexpected quarters knows no bounds.

Undeterred by the physical demands and the potential bumps, bruises and breaks, more and more, 50+ women are getting their skates on.
Philippa Budgen goes to London's Alexandra Palace to meet some of the late starters
